Output 23666d0e3caf5ceae1d258d3ea7c151e0311181198953b69fe403205704417ea:15

value
507723100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5767ae536b96350a6d410758afaf7b3644124476 OP_EQUALVERIFY OP_CHECKSIG
address
18y9zZyzmM4ktYk3kKRC9iircRz3eqaVBG
transaction
23666d0e3caf5ceae1d258d3ea7c151e0311181198953b69fe403205704417ea
spent
true